Kuwait Consulate General in Houston Celebrates 65th Independence Day
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

The Consulate General of Kuwait in Houston hosted a prestigious reception to commemorate the 65th Independence Day of Kuwait, welcoming distinguished members of diplomatic, social, and governmental circles. The elegant gathering showcased Kuwait’s rich cultural heritage and national pride.

The reception hall was adorned with traditional Arab décor, featuring cultural exhibits, artistic displays, and authentic Kuwaiti hospitality, leaving a lasting impression on all attendees. The event seamlessly blended tradition with modernity, symbolizing Kuwait’s vibrant civilizational identity and forward-looking vision.

Diplomats from across the globe, along with representatives from the City of Houston, participated in the celebration. Speakers emphasized the enduring and strategic partnership between the United States and Kuwait, reaffirming their shared commitment to strengthening bilateral cooperation in economic, diplomatic, and cultural spheres.

The evening served not only as a celebration of Kuwait’s national pride but also as a reminder of the country’s cultural excellence and strong international partnerships. The event highlighted Houston’s role as a diverse global city, where international communities come together to honor heritage, unity, and friendship.
